01. From Short to Long Distance, Flexible Multi-Range Coverage (MULTI-RANGE COVERAGE)
Different working conditions require different measurement distances. The KJT high-precision laser distance sensor offers a variety of range options that can be flexibly matched according to actual on-site needs.
Measuring Range: 0—5m / 0—10m / 0—30m / 0—50m / 0—100m
Measuring Object: Natural objects
Resolution: 1mm
Repeatability: ±1mm
Absolute Accuracy: ±(1.5mm + D×5%), where D is the measuring distance
02. Multiple Output Methods, Easier System Integration (FLEXIBLE OUTPUT)
The key to a sensor entering a site is not only its detection capability but also whether it can quickly connect to existing control systems. The KJT high-precision laser distance sensor supports multiple output solutions to meet the connection needs of different equipment and different control logics.
| Output Method | Adaptation Value |
| NPN / PNP | Compatible with common switching control |
| Two-way Relay Output | Suitable for more control logics |
| RS485 | Convenient for digital communication and data reading |
| IO-Link | Supports parameter configuration and intelligent maintenance |

05. Typical Application Scenarios (APPLICATIONS)
Smart Logistics: Dynamic warehousing, cargo location distance detection
Stacker Cranes: Cargo box positioning, robotic arm container positioning
High-Speed Equipment: Dynamic target detection, such as high-speed rotating tires
Automated Production Lines: Distance feedback, position judgment, and process control
Precision Equipment: High-precision distance measurement and status monitoring
